project_get_settings

Read-onlyIdempotent

Returns the project's default Riddle settings that every new Riddle in it starts from - PUBLISHED and ENABLED only: "publishSettings" (privacy/DOI/OTP, email automation, tracking, data layer, ...) and "embedSettings" (iframe sizing, auto-scroll, ...), each containing only the areas the project owner has switched on ("isDefaultEnabled"/"isEnabled" toggled on) in the last published version. Draft changes that were never published and disabled areas are deliberately left out - this tool is not a way to inspect unpublished or disabled defaults, only what actually applies to Riddles right now. Internal "_ids" bookkeeping (ID counters for repeatable items like data layer entries) is stripped since it means nothing outside the Creator UI. Both fields are objects keyed by settings area and are always objects - a project with nothing enabled gets {}, never an empty list. Use this to understand what settings a project forces onto its Riddles before creating or editing one in it; project_get is the cheap way to get a project's name, image and permissions instead.

NameRequiredDescriptionDefault
projectIdYesThe ID of the project whose default Riddle settings to return
